The Commercial Appeal, Memphis, TN, Tuesday, January 24, 1995
Mary Elnora Tolley Hays, 99, homemaker, died Sunday of heart failure at Briarwood Manor Nursing Home in Lexington.
Services will be at 1 p.m. today at Pafford Funeral Home of Lexington with burial in Darden Cemetery. She was a member of the Darden Baptist Church
.
Mrs. Hays, the widow of Lonnie Hays, leaves a daughter, Irene Victory of Elaine, Ark.; a son, Jim Hays of Darden; three sisters, Winnie Rickman and Sophia Cotham, both of Parsons and Inez Davis of Memphis; four grandchildren and five great-grandchildren.
Married June 8, 1922
